Mt. Blue High School students receive invite to China

A group of Mt. Blue High School students could soon have the opportunity to take a week-long trip to China after receiving an invitation from a Beijing school that the district has contact with through its international students program. The trip was initially scheduled for Nov. 5; however, it has been delayed until the spring so students will have enough time to obtain visas and passports. A group of about 15 students expressed interest in going, and a willingness to pay the $2,000 necessary to cover travel expenses. The initial trip was approved by the Regional School Unit 9 board of directors last month; however, since the date of the trip has been changed, directors will most likely have to consider the trip a second time.
Outcomes: 
Dalrymple said the trip is also an opportunity to strengthen Mt. Blue High School’s international student program. The program was started three years ago, with the goal of helping to fund the district’s world language program, including bringing back language offerings to the elementary school level.
